12.70mm Pitch, Single Row Tri-Barrier Terminal Strip, without Mounting Ends, 8 Circuits
Opt for reliable power connections with our TSE Series 38969 Barrier Terminal Block. Featuring a straight body orientation, this terminal block is designed for efficient vertical PCB mounting. With a high amperage rating of 50A and a maximum operating temperature of 120°C, it ensures optimal performance even in demanding environments. The one-piece component type, accommodating 8 contacts in a single row, offers convenience in wiring setups. Its UL agency certification guarantees safety and quality compliance, while RoHS certification underscores our commitment to environmental responsibility. Suitable for various wire sizes, from 8 AWG to 18 AWG, this terminal block is a versatile solution for your connectivity needs. Product Category: | |
---|---|
Manufacturer: | Molex |
Manufacturer Part Number: | 38969-0008 |
Series: | 38969 - TSE |
Amperage: | 50 A |
Connector Type: | TSE |
Number of Contacts: | 8 |
Number of Rows: | 1 |
Maximum Operating Temperature: | 120 °C |
Minimum Operating Temperature: | -40 °C |
Body Orientation: | Straight |
Pitch: | 12.7 mm |
Voltage: | 600 V |
Orientation: | Vertical |
Component Type: | One Piece |
Tail Length: | 4 mm |
Operating Temperature Range: | -40 - 120 °C |
Number of Contacts Loaded: | 8 |
PCB Retention: | Without |
Polarized to Mate: | Yes |
PCB Thickness (Recommended): | 1.57 mm |
Wire Size: | 10 AWG, 12 AWG, 14 AWG, 16 AWG, 18 AWG, 20 AWG, 8 AWG |
UL Agency Certification: | E48521 |
Termination Pitch: | 12.7 mm |
Lock to Mating Part: | No |
Stackable: | No |
Surface Mount Compatible: | No |
